The Tenth Circle - Jodi Picoult

The Tenth Circle by Jodi Picoult

Not my favorite Jodi Picoult book but still engaging and worth reading. The comic book sections were a little weird and I figured out the "twist" WAY in advance, but I still love her stories. Oh, and it prompted me to research Dante's Inferno -- I always like it when books make me want to learn more. Dork.

4 bookmarks!

Garlic and Sapphires - Ruth Reichl

Garlic and Sapphires by Ruth Reichl

This is a memoir of the NYT food critic -- she eats these fantastical meals at fabulously fancy retaurants that I can't even imagine what the food looks or tastes like so it didn't make me as hungry as I thought it would ... It was very funny and has some great recipes -- I am going to try a few of them out. Wish me luck.

4 bookmarks!
